Buyer’s guide to SKIRTING BOARDS
While unlikely to be the key focal point in any room, skirting is a small yet important detail that has the potential to make or break your home’s décor. Originally conceived as a means of hiding the rough join between wet plaster walls and floors around the room’s perimeter, the humble skirting board has evolved to become a design feature in its own right.
A plethora of profiles are available, from slim designs with crisp edges for modern homes, to elaborate, decorative designs for period properties. Skirting also serves the practical purpose of protecting walls from scuff marks and scratches, particularly in high traffic areas of the house.
